ASP.NET母版页允许容纳多少个内容页?
在ASP.NET中,母版页(Master Page)是一种用于创建一致性布局和外观的模板。它允许开发人员定义一个共享的页面结构,然后在不同的内容页中插入特定的内容。然而,有些人可能会好奇,ASP.NET母版页到底允许容纳多少个内容页呢?
ASP.NET母版页的原理
在了解母版页允许容纳多少个内容页之前,我们先来看一下ASP.NET母版页的工作原理。母版页由两部分组成:母版(Master)和内容页(Content Page)。母版定义了页面的整体结构和布局,而内容页则包含了特定的内容。
当一个请求到达服务器时,ASP.NET会首先加载母版页,然后根据请求的URL找到对应的内容页,并将内容页的内容插入到母版页定义的位置中。这样就实现了页面的共享布局和外观。
ASP.NET母版页允许容纳的内容页数量
现在我们来回答最初的问题:ASP.NET母版页到底允许容纳多少个内容页?事实上,ASP.NET母版页允许容纳一个或多个内容页。也就是说,一个母版页可以关联多个内容页,每个内容页都可以插入到母版页的不同区域中。
在母版页中,可以使用不同的ContentPlaceHolder控件来定义不同的区域。而在内容页中,可以通过使用Content标记来指定将内容插入到哪个区域。
通过这种方式,开发人员可以实现更加灵活的页面布局和内容插入。例如,一个网站的母版页可以定义整体的导航栏和页脚,而不同的内容页则可以插入具体的页面内容,如文章列表、产品信息等。
总结
ASP.NET母版页允许容纳一个或多个内容页。开发人员可以根据需要,在母版页中定义多个ContentPlaceHolder控件,并在内容页中指定插入的区域。这使得网站的布局和外观更加灵活、易于维护。
感谢您阅读本文,希望对您了解ASP.NET母版页的内容页数量限制有所帮助。